Mommy, before I was alive, was I dead like Daddy?" 


Out of the mouths of babes, right? 


This babe was a toddler, named Katie, asking her mom, Lucy Kalanithi, widow of Paul Kalanithi, author of "When Breath Becomes Air" about that place before and after we are alive, in physical form here on Earth.


The glorious colors in this image of an 11 day old embryo, having already gone through the zygote and blastocyst stages, is truly remarkable. 


It reminds me that the whole point of life - and death - is to do it fully.


The embryo will go on to become a fetus and then, after its journey through the birth canal, a baby. It will hopefully go through all the developmental stages of finding its toes, crawling, talking, laughing, running and jumping, reading and writing, learning how to be part of a family, a friend group, while discovering its own, authentic journey through life. 


Hopefully life will be full of these glorious colors for this person. Hopefully they will know love, meaningful work, be part of an extended family, stand up for what is right and true, learning all the while, and living fully until it is time to die.


And when it is time, may they be ready for their colors to fade out.
